Ghana Overtakes United States to Become World’s 6th-Largest Gold Producer

Ghana has overtaken the United States to become the world’s sixth-largest gold producer, according to the Ghana Chamber of Mines, highlighting the country’s growing importance in the global gold mining industry.

Ghana recorded a historic gold production of 5.94 million ounces, equivalent to about 185 tonnes, in 2025. The figure represents an impressive 23% increase in gold output compared with the previous year.

The record production underscores the continued growth of Ghana’s mining sector and strengthens the country’s position as one of Africa’s leading gold-producing economies.

The surge in gold production could further boost Ghana’s gold exports, foreign exchange earnings, government revenue and economic growth, particularly as global demand for the precious metal remains strong.

Ghana’s latest ranking also reinforces the strategic importance of the gold mining industry to the national economy and its contribution to employment, investment and export revenues.
